INDIANAPOLIS - Both San Jose State and Fresno State have been selected by the NCAA Division I Women’s Golf Committee to participate in the 2008 NCAA Division I Women’s Golf Championship Regionals, May 8-10. Fresno State earned the WAC's automatic spot after winning last week's WAC Championship while San Jose State received an at-large bid.

Three regional tournaments will be conducted to determine the championships field. Regional tournaments are considered preliminary rounds of NCAA championships competition, and all national championships policies will apply.

A total of 324 participants have been selected for regional competition. Of these players, 126 will advance to the championships finals. Eight teams and two individuals will advance from each regional.

The championships finals will be held May 20-23 at the University of New Mexico Championship Golf Course, Albuquerque, New Mexico, hosted by the University of New Mexico.
